新聞中心
Linux作為一款開放源代碼的操作系統(tǒng),被越來越多企業(yè)和個人所接受和使用。而隨著互聯網的發(fā)展,電子郵件成為人們日常溝通的重要途徑。在Linux系統(tǒng)中,sendml是最常用的郵件傳輸代理(MTA)程序,是實現郵件功能的基礎。那么,如何輕松地啟動sendml程序呢?本篇文章就為大家提供sendml啟動教程。

一、sendml簡介
sendml是一個郵件傳輸代理程序,它的作用就是負責將用戶發(fā)送的郵件傳輸到收件人指定的郵件服務器。sendml不僅可以發(fā)送郵件,還可以接收郵件,并把郵件送到本地機上的用戶或郵件服務器中。sendml程序幾乎被所有的Unix和Linux系統(tǒng)所使用。
二、安裝sendml
在開始安裝前,需要先檢查系統(tǒng)是否已經安裝了sendml。打開終端輸入以下命令:
“`
rpm -qa | grep sendml
“`
如果終端輸出結果中有sendml,則說明已經安裝該程序。如果沒有,則可以通過以下命令進行安裝:
“`
yum install sendml
“`
三、啟動sendml
1.啟動順序
sendml啟動順序分為兩個階段:
之一階段,啟動隊列管理程序:
“`
service sendml startqueue
“`
第二階段,啟動sendml程序:
“`
service sendml start
“`
啟動前,需要打開sendml服務,輸入以下命令開啟sendml服務:
“`
chkconfig sendml on
“`
2.檢查是否啟動成功
啟動完成后,可以通過以下命令檢查服務是否啟動:
“`
service sendml status
“`
如果終端輸出成功打開sendml服務的信息,則說明sendml已經成功啟動了。
四、修改配置
sendml的默認配置是針對本地郵件傳輸而設計的。如果需要將郵件發(fā)送到互聯網上,則需要修改sendml的配置。
1.查找配置文件
sendml的配置文件一般位于/etc/ml目錄下??梢酝ㄟ^以下命令查找sendml的配置文件:
“`
find / -name “sendml.cf”
“`
2.備份配置文件
修改配置文件前,需要先對配置文件進行備份:
“`
cp /etc/ml/sendml.cf /etc/ml/sendml.cf.bak
“`
3.修改配置文件
打開配置文件,可以先搜索以下幾行語句:
“`
# “Smart” relay host (may be null)
DS
“`
其中,DS后面的內容就是發(fā)送郵件所使用的TP服務器。將DS后面的內容修改為自己的TP服務器地址即可。
例如:
“`
# “Smart” relay host (may be null)
DS tp.qq.com
“`
還需要修改localhost.localdomn為本機的域名。找到以下行,取消注釋即可:
“`
# file contning names of hosts for which we receive eml
Fw/etc/ml/local-host-names
“`
其中,/etc/ml/local-host-names文件包含了本機的主機名和域名。
修改完成后,保存并退出。
4.重啟sendml
在修改配置文件后需要重啟sendml,使其重新加載修改后的配置。
重啟命令如下:
“`
service sendml restart
“`
五、測試sendml
sendml可以使用命令行來發(fā)送郵件??梢酝ㄟ^以下命令來測試sendml是否正常工作:
“`
echo “this is a test ml.” | ml -s “test ml” username@domn.com
“`
其中,”this is a test ml.”表示郵件的內容,”test ml”表示郵件的主題,username@domn.com表示收件人的地址。
如果郵件能夠正常發(fā)送,則說明sendml已經正常工作。
sendml雖然不是特別容易上手,但使用了一段時間后,相信大家一定會從中受益匪淺。本文提供的sendml啟動教程,希望能夠幫助到大家,使大家輕松掌握sendml的使用方法。
成都網站建設公司-創(chuàng)新互聯,建站經驗豐富以策略為先導10多年以來專注數字化網站建設,提供企業(yè)網站建設,高端網站設計,響應式網站制作,設計師量身打造品牌風格,熱線:028-86922220linux開機的時候怎么老是啟動start sendmail
在/etc/喚好sysconfig/networking/和困鉛profile/default/hosts里面尺凱加一行:127.0.0.1 localhost
可以馬上關了它!
使用管理梁信員慶渣物譽液權限,命令如下:
chkconfig sendmail off
紅旗linux下的sendmail問題~高手來看下
資源占用怎么樣啊,有沒有什么異常,內存或者cpu吃緊啥的
#killall -HUP sendmail
再運行
#/etc/rc.d/init.d/sendmail status
看看?;蛟?/p>
#tail -f /var/笑虧log/messages看有無出錯信息
#telnet mail 110看是否POP3已啟動
實在不行斗升困就重裝吧,卸載以后也要把日空念志文件都刪除趕緊再重新yum
搜一下英文報錯吧,估計解決方案會有的
sendmail dead but subsys locked
linux sendmail 啟動的介紹就聊到這里吧,感謝你花時間閱讀本站內容,更多關于linux sendmail 啟動,輕松搞定:Linux sendmail 啟動教程,linux開機的時候怎么老是啟動start sendmail,紅旗linux下的sendmail問題~高手來看下的信息別忘了在本站進行查找喔。
創(chuàng)新互聯是成都專業(yè)網站建設、網站制作、網頁設計、SEO優(yōu)化、手機網站、小程序開發(fā)、APP開發(fā)公司等,多年經驗沉淀,立志成為成都網站建設第一品牌!
本文標題:輕松搞定:Linuxsendmail啟動教程(linuxsendmail啟動)
URL地址:http://m.5511xx.com/article/ccceppi.html


咨詢
建站咨詢
